This auction is for a 1975 Honda CB360T with a 6 speed transmission.  The 6 speed transmission was year specific.  The bike ran but it needs a new battery, engine turns freely.  The brakes work.  I put a new starter and starter relay in and I made a new set of keys for the bike.  It needs some tlc you can see the details of the bike in the pictures.  Payment is due within 5 days of auctions close.  The buyer is responsible for making shipping arrangements or for picking up.  I will deliver it for $1 a mile but I will not drive more than 100 miles.  If you have any questions please email me.

Day 7 Dakar 2014: Barreda Wins Another

Mon, 13 Jan 2014

After a day of rest, Sunday’s stage seven was characterized by rain during the night and a new Dakar country – Bolivia. After an early start at 4:30 in the morning, the first 62 miles of the special stage into Bolivia had to be shortened due to rain and poor visibility, low-hanging clouds that prevented the helicopters from taking off creating security issues. The route led across the Andes and towards the Bolivian border.
